ColumnLift™ Conveying Systems

Item #: ColumnLift

The VAC-U-MAX ColumnLift™ system raises and lowers vacuum receivers to convey powders and bulk materials into tall process vessels, mixers, and packaging machines. It eliminates manual lifting and ladder climbing, allows for floor-level cleaning and maintenance, and rotates for multi-vessel loading.

HOW IT WORKS

The ColumnLift frame is mounted on an 18” floor base with a top-rotating anchor. The operator stands a safe distance away and operates the electric lift mechanism with a remote pendant, raising and lowering the vacuum receiver at 10-15 feet (3-4.5 meters) per minute.

The system is easily rotated away to open and close loading hatches and can be used to load side-by-side process vessels. All cleaning, sanitation, and maintenance occur at ground level, making the system extremely convenient.

FEATURES & BENEFITS

  • Can be used with any VAC-U-MAX vacuum receiver up to 22” in diameter (560mm)
  • Provides easy access to mixer or process vessels requiring opening and closing hatches
  • Floor baseplate and top anchor feature bearings for easy rotation
  • Electric lift mechanism controlled with remote pendant
  • System raises and lowers at 10–15 feet (3–4.5 meters) per minute.
  • Allows left-to-right rotation for easy swing-away of vacuum receiver from loading hatch
  • Programmable and remote controls allow conveying start and stop from floor level
  • System reduces lifting, stair-climbing, and manual dumping
  • System utilizes minimal floor space
  • Allows side-by-side loading of process vessels
  • Heavy containers remain at floor level
  • Vacuum receiver easily brought down to floor-level for cleaning & maintenance
  • Convey from handfuls to over 5,000 lbs/hr (2268 kg/hr) depending on material bulk density
  • Includes floor and top rotating anchor mounts
